Philodendron

Philodendron is the "favorite" among houseplants, widely welcomed due to its strong vitality and adaptability. It does not require much light or water and can thrive even in dark corners indoors. Philodendron can also purify the air, absorbing harmful substances like formaldehyde, making it very suitable for placement in homes.

According to the "China Flower News", the key points for caring for philodendron are as follows:

1. Keep the soil moist but avoid waterlogging.

2. Apply a compound fertilizer once a month.

3. Trim regularly to promote plant growth.

Hanging orchid

Hanging orchid is an outstanding indoor ornamental plant, loved for its graceful posture and air purification function. It does not require much light or water and grows quickly, making it easy to care for.

The "China Flower News" summarizes the key points for caring for hanging orchids as follows:

1. Keep the soil moist but avoid waterlogging.

2. Apply a compound fertilizer once a month.

3. Trim regularly to prevent the plant from becoming too long.

Succulents

Succulents have become a popular choice for houseplants in recent years due to their unique shapes and low maintenance requirements. There are many types of succulents, such as Crassulaceae and cacti, which are adaptable and easy to care for.

The "China Flower News" provides the following key points for caring for succulents:

1. Keep the soil breathable and well-drained.

2. Control watering to avoid waterlogging.

3. Apply a low-nitrogen, high-phosphorus and potassium compound fertilizer once a month.

Aloe

Aloe has high ornamental and medicinal value, making it a very practical houseplant. It does not require much light or water, has strong vitality, and is easy to care for.

The "China Flower News" provides the following key points for caring for aloe:

1. Keep the soil breathable and well-drained.

2. Control watering to avoid waterlogging.

3. Apply a compound fertilizer once a month.
